Glycolytic Shift

Meaning

The glycolytic shift is a metabolic phenomenon where a cell dramatically increases its reliance on glycolysis, the anaerobic breakdown of glucose to pyruvate and lactate, for energy production, even in the presence of sufficient oxygen. This shift moves the cell’s primary ATP generation pathway from the highly efficient mitochondrial oxidative phosphorylation to the less efficient, yet faster, cytosolic pathway. It is a hallmark of rapidly proliferating cells, such as cancer cells, a process known as the Warburg effect.
